
Solar Bears Erase Two Goal Deficit in 4-3 Win

Orlando, FL - The Solar Bears trailed 2-0 and 3-2 but battled back to take a 4-3 victory over the visiting Florida Everblades at the Amway Center on Monday night. F Zach Harrison recorded his second straight two point game with a pair of goals in the contest.
For the second time in a row, the Florida Everblades collected the game's opening marker. A puck shot through the neutral zone to F Brandon MacLean who led a 2-on-0 into the Solar Bears zone and slipped a backhand shot around G John Curry at 12:02. It was the only goal scored in the first period as Orlando trailed 1-0 going into the intermission.
Early in the second, MacLean knocked in his second of the game. D Olivier Dame-Malka fired a slap shot from the top of the left circle and MacLean deflected the shot into the top right corner at 3:32 to give Florida a 2-0 lead. The score remained 2-0 until late in the frame when D Zach Yuen took a shot at the net and F Mike Ullrich deflected it inside the right post to cut the lead in half at 16:16. Before the end of the period, Orlando completed a beautiful passing play and F Scott Tanski finished it off by slipping a backhand shot past G Trevor Cann to tie the game with 1:46 left in the period.
The Everblades used a power play at the start of the third period to regain the lead 1:04 into the third. MacLean took a pass from the left point at the bottom of the right circle and found F Mathieu Roy wide open in front of the net for a tap in goal as the Everblades grabbed the 3-2 advantage. But a power play for the Solar Bears a few minutes later was finished off when Harrison powered a rebound through the pads of Cann to tie the game at 3-3. Harrison struck again three minutes and 15 seconds later, at 10:48, when he slammed another rebound from on top of the goal crease to put the Solar Bears on top. Orlando weathered a late surge from Florida at the end of the contest to hold on for the 4-3 final score. G John Curry stopped 29 shots to improve to 10-2-0-0 on the season.
Three Stars: 1. Z. Harrison (ORL); 2. M. Lang (ORL); 3. M. Catenacci (ORL)
Power Plays: ORL: 1/3; FLA: 1/1
Shots: ORL: 32; FLA: 32
Notes:
F Mickey Lang made his Solar Bears debut tonight. He had two assists in the contest... F Zach Harrison had two assists on Saturday and two goals tonight... Orlando is now 2-0-0 in Monday night games this season... F Michael Catenacci extended his point streak to four games with two assists he has two goals and four assists in that span... F Tyler Murovich had his three game point streak snapped... The Solar Bears improved to 6-0-0 on home ice when tied going into the third period.
